The correct ground state electronic configuration of chromium atom (Z = 24) is
- [Ar] 3d5 4s1
- [Ar] 3d4 4s2
- [Ar] 3d6 4s0
- [Ar] 4s1 4p5
Answer
(A) [Ar] 3d 5 4s 1
